Hongbing Wang is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Information Systems and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Hongbing Wang has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 434 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 15 papers in Information Systems and 10 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Hongbing Wang's work include Cryptography and Data Security (11 papers), Service-Oriented Architecture and Web Services (8 papers) and Advanced Software Engineering Methodologies (4 papers). Hongbing Wang is often cited by papers focused on Cryptography and Data Security (11 papers), Service-Oriented Architecture and Web Services (8 papers) and Advanced Software Engineering Methodologies (4 papers). Hongbing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, Singapore and Australia. Hongbing Wang's co-authors include Patrick C. K. Hung, Chen Wang, Hui Liu, Zhenfu Cao, Licheng Wang, Qi Yu, Yunlei Zhao, Jia Xu, Yiwen Gao and Xingzhi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Optics Express, Expert Systems with Applications and Information Sciences.
